Can anyone identify this sound? (I even made a video!)
this is for sure one of the wheel bearings.
To make sure it is in the front have someone ride in the trunk to check if it is coming from the back and believe me you will know it if it is the rear when you are in the trunk.
You also mention that your ainti-lock brake light is on so I bet it is one of the front bearings

Just a bit of an update:
I replaced the front passenger side hub, so now the lights turned off (ABS, traction, service vehicle)
BUT, it still makes the noise. Is it possible that there'* another bad hub somewhere?
